Paperback. Condition: new. Paperback. Computer architecture refers to the design and organization of a computer's internal components, including the relationships between them. It encompasses the instruction set architecture, microarchitecture, system interconnects, memory hierarchy, and input/output systems. The goal of computer architecture is to optimize performance, minimize power consumption, maximize scalability and reliability, and enhance security and privacy. At its core, computer architecture is based on the Von Neumann architecture, which separates the central processing unit (CPU) from memory and input/output devices. This fundamental design has evolved over time, with advancements in technologies leading to the development of RISC and CISC architectures, pipelining, superscalar execution, multithreading, and multiprocessing. Understanding computer architecture is crucial for designing and building computers that meet the demands of modern computing, from smartphones to supercomputers.
